Necrophosis is a single-player horror game created using Unreal Engine 5, set in a surreal universe with bizarre landscapes, grotesque aesthetics, and an atmosphere of despair. The events unfold in a long-dead reality—its end came billions of years ago. The protagonist finds themself in a staggering dimension consumed by an ancient curse that relentlessly devours everything around it.

The game resembles a "lighter" (though not everywhere) counterpart to Scorn, infused with the artistic motifs of Giger, Beksiński, and Lovecraft. The gameplay is designed so that its mechanics constantly challenge the player's wit. In this world, every puzzle is a fragment of a grand, mystical narrative.

For those who enjoy deliberately slow, deeply atmospheric gameplay steeped in suspense—or who frequently paused in Scorn to screenshot its mesmerizingly grotesque environments—Necrophosis is sure to appeal.

The game is already available on PC via Steam, where it has received a 92% "Very Positive" rating.
